The Editor Speaks Dear Members Rows of parked buggies waiting for absent golfers. The eerie silence of the bowling lanes devoid of the crashing sound of falling pins. At the swimming pool, nothing moves except for some leaves floating on the water. This scenario is dream-like but with the Club in circuit breaker mode, it is as real as it gets. NSRCC, like all other sports and recreational facilities in Singapore, has been closed since early April as the country fights the COVID-19 pandemic. While all of us are getting used to the new reality of staying at home, it is hoped that this issue of RV will in some way help keep you connected to the Club. And speaking of connection, what can be stronger than our connection with food? NSRCC member, Mike Neo turns food reviewer to sample the offerings of Chef Ah Weng who has taken over the kitchen of Fairway Cafe at NSRCC Kranji. After reading his review, I have a strong hunch that many golfers may be persuaded to play golf at Kranji as soon as the circuit breaker is lifted! This may also be a good time for golfers to re-familiarise themselves with the signature holes that they encounter week after week, perhaps without much thought. NSRCC member, Brian Tan describes the challenges faced by golfers that define Changi hole #8 and Kranji hole #5 as signature holes. With the enforced hiatus, golfers may want to use the time to learn more about golf psychology from NSRCC member, Johnny Ong. In this final instalment of a 3-part series, he discusses cognitive and behavioural techniques that can help make or break a golfer's game. Moving on to bowling, this group of sportsmen will know a thing or two about the psychology of winning as they represent their sport at the highest level. Executive (Resort Bowl), Dennis Chew speaks to NSRCC bowlers Brandon Ong, Cheah Ray Han, Jovan Chua and Xavier Teo who are all in the national team and have represented Singapore in various international bowling tournaments.
